4G/5G In-Building Coverage Antenna
Airplux Technologies 4G/5G In-Building Coverage Antenna is engineered to deliver superior wireless performance in indoor and outdoor environments. Designed with high gain, low VSWR, and stable radiation patterns, they ensure reliable signal coverage for offices, shopping malls, hospitals, factories, and public venues.
Each model features durable construction, easy installation, and excellent electrical performance. Optimized for 4G and 5G network systems, these antennas effectively enhance signal penetration and reduce blind zones. Compact and aesthetic designs make them suitable for modern building environments, while weatherproof housings ensure long-term reliability in all conditions. Airplux 4G/5G In-Building Coverage Antenna is the ideal choice for high-capacity, next-generation wireless coverage projects.
